The Automotive Pearlescent pigments market size was valued at USD 1.63 Billion in 2022 and is projected to reach USD 2.52 Billion by 2030, growing at a CAGR of 5.3% from 2024 to 2030. The demand for automotive pearlescent pigments is driven by the increasing consumer preference for unique, visually appealing car finishes. These pigments are widely used in automotive coatings, including interior and exterior applications, to provide a glossy, shimmering effect, making vehicles more aesthetically attractive. The growth in the automotive industry, particularly in emerging economies, has further contributed to the adoption of pearlescent coatings in car manufacturing.
In recent years, the market has seen a surge in demand for environmentally friendly and high-performance pearlescent pigments. This has encouraged manufacturers to develop new technologies and innovative formulations to meet the evolving market needs. With the ongoing expansion of the automotive sector and rising consumer spending on premium vehicle finishes, the automotive pearlescent pigments market is set for steady growth over the forecast period. The market is expected to maintain a positive trajectory due to factors like increasing disposable income and the growing trend of custom and luxury vehicle coatings.

The automotive industry has been increasingly adopting pearlescent pigments to enhance vehicle aesthetics and performance. Pearlescent pigments are used to create a lustrous, shimmering effect on automotive coatings, making vehicles more visually appealing. These pigments offer unique color-shifting effects that add depth and complexity to the paint, which is why they have become popular in automotive finishes. The automotive pearlescent pigments market is segmented by application into Passenger Vehicle OEM, Commercial Vehicle OEM, and Commercial Refinish, each serving different segments of the market with specific requirements and preferences. The Passenger Vehicle OEM (Original Equipment Manufacturer) subsegment plays a crucial role in the automotive pearlescent pigments market, as OEMs focus on producing vehicles with premium finishes that appeal to consumers seeking unique and stylish designs. Pearlescent pigments in passenger vehicles are widely used to create dynamic color effects that shift depending on the angle of light, enhancing the visual appeal of cars. These pigments are typically used in high-end vehicles or premium models, where aesthetics are a key selling point. The demand for pearlescent finishes in passenger vehicles is driven by consumer preference for visually striking cars and advancements in automotive design technologies. As consumer interest in customized and luxury vehicles grows, automakers are incorporating pearlescent pigments into their standard offerings, leading to increased market penetration in this segment.
The Passenger Vehicle OEM segment is witnessing significant growth, primarily due to the growing demand for aesthetically appealing vehicles that stand out in the market. Automakers are constantly looking for ways to differentiate their vehicles in a highly competitive market, and the use of pearlescent pigments offers a unique solution. Moreover, the development of eco-friendly and cost-effective pearlescent pigments is further driving growth in this segment. Innovations in paint formulations that offer enhanced durability, better performance in varying weather conditions, and a wider range of color options have made pearlescent coatings more attractive to car manufacturers. As electric and hybrid vehicles gain traction, automakers are incorporating pearlescent coatings in these vehicles to offer a premium and futuristic appearance, further boosting the demand in the Passenger Vehicle OEM market.
The Commercial Vehicle OEM segment represents a significant portion of the automotive pearlescent pigments market. Commercial vehicles, including trucks, buses, and vans, require durable and high-performance coatings that can withstand harsh conditions, such as frequent exposure to outdoor elements, dirt, and mechanical wear. Pearlescent pigments are increasingly being utilized in commercial vehicle OEM applications to improve the aesthetic appeal of these vehicles, particularly for high-end commercial vehicles or fleet management. The use of pearlescent finishes in commercial vehicles helps create a more professional and polished look, making the vehicles stand out in commercial and corporate fleets. While the adoption of pearlescent pigments in commercial vehicles is slower compared to passenger vehicles, the trend is growing, especially in premium commercial models, where branding and visual appeal are important considerations.
The Commercial Refinish subsegment involves the use of automotive pearlescent pigments for vehicle repainting and refinishing purposes. This segment caters to a diverse range of consumers, including individual vehicle owners, body shops, and commercial fleets, seeking to restore or enhance the appearance of their vehicles. Pearlescent pigments in the commercial refinish market are particularly in demand for vehicles requiring high-quality cosmetic repairs or those that need to be resold with a refreshed, eye-catching appearance. These pigments provide a cost-effective method of improving the aesthetic appeal of older or damaged vehicles, offering color-shifting effects that can make a car look brand new. Additionally, refinishing with pearlescent pigments offers the benefit of increased protection against scratches, UV damage, and corrosion, making it a popular choice for those seeking long-term durability and visual impact in their vehicle finishes.

1. What are automotive pearlescent pigments?
Automotive pearlescent pigments are materials used in vehicle coatings to create a shimmering, color-shifting effect that enhances the vehicle's aesthetic appeal.
2. How do pearlescent pigments differ from metallic pigments?
Pearlescent pigments create a pearly, color-changing effect, while metallic pigments provide a shiny, reflective surface without the shifting colors.
3. What are the main applications of automotive pearlescent pigments?
The primary applications include Passenger Vehicle OEM, Commercial Vehicle OEM, and Commercial Refinish, each serving different market needs.
4. Why are pearlescent pigments used in high-end vehicles?
Pearlescent pigments are used in high-end vehicles to enhance their visual appeal with sophisticated, unique color effects that attract consumers seeking premium designs.
5. Are pearlescent pigments environmentally friendly?
Many pearlescent pigments are now being developed with sustainability in mind, offering water-based or bio-based alternatives that reduce environmental impact.
6. What is driving the growth of pearlescent pigments in commercial vehicles?
The desire for improved brand identity and more aesthetically appealing commercial vehicles is driving the use of pearlescent pigments in commercial vehicles.
7. How do pearlescent coatings contribute to vehicle durability?
Pearlescent coatings enhance vehicle durability by offering resistance to UV radiation, scratches, and corrosion, providing long-lasting protection.
8. Are pearlescent pigments only used for luxury vehicles?
No, while pearlescent pigments are common in luxury vehicles, they are increasingly being used in various segments, including commercial vehicles and the refinish market.
9. What are the future opportunities for pearlescent pigments in the automotive market?
Opportunities include the growing demand for personalized vehicles, eco-friendly pigments, and advancements in coating technologies, particularly for electric vehicles.
10. How do pearlescent pigments affect the cost of automotive coatings?
Pearlescent pigments can increase the cost of automotive coatings due to their complex formulation and the premium effects they offer in vehicle finishes.
